diff options
-rw-r--r-- | include/llvm/Target/TargetRegistry.h | 2 | ||||
-rw-r--r-- | lib/Target/CellSPU/TargetInfo/CellSPUTargetInfo.cpp | 1 | ||||
-rw-r--r-- | lib/Target/CppBackend/TargetInfo/CppBackendTargetInfo.cpp | 1 | ||||
-rw-r--r-- | lib/Target/MSIL/TargetInfo/MSILTargetInfo.cpp | 1 | ||||
-rw-r--r-- | lib/Target/X86/TargetInfo/X86TargetInfo.cpp | 1 |
5 files changed, 5 insertions, 1 deletions
diff --git a/include/llvm/Target/TargetRegistry.h b/include/llvm/Target/TargetRegistry.h index 026338ee43..5ad74ec547 100644 --- a/include/llvm/Target/TargetRegistry.h +++ b/include/llvm/Target/TargetRegistry.h @@ -142,7 +142,7 @@ namespace llvm { class iterator { const Target *Current; explicit iterator(Target *T) : Current(T) {} - friend class TargetRegistry; + friend struct TargetRegistry; public: iterator(const iterator &I) : Current(I.Current) {} iterator() : Current(0) {} diff --git a/lib/Target/CellSPU/TargetInfo/CellSPUTargetInfo.cpp b/lib/Target/CellSPU/TargetInfo/CellSPUTargetInfo.cpp index 9baec63c41..bd0e415038 100644 --- a/lib/Target/CellSPU/TargetInfo/CellSPUTargetInfo.cpp +++ b/lib/Target/CellSPU/TargetInfo/CellSPUTargetInfo.cpp @@ -7,6 +7,7 @@ // //===----------------------------------------------------------------------===// +#include "SPU.h" #include "llvm/Module.h" #include "llvm/Target/TargetRegistry.h" using namespace llvm; diff --git a/lib/Target/CppBackend/TargetInfo/CppBackendTargetInfo.cpp b/lib/Target/CppBackend/TargetInfo/CppBackendTargetInfo.cpp index 67d022ea81..e155b7bee3 100644 --- a/lib/Target/CppBackend/TargetInfo/CppBackendTargetInfo.cpp +++ b/lib/Target/CppBackend/TargetInfo/CppBackendTargetInfo.cpp @@ -7,6 +7,7 @@ // //===----------------------------------------------------------------------===// +#include "CPPTargetMachine.h" #include "llvm/Module.h" #include "llvm/Target/TargetRegistry.h" using namespace llvm; diff --git a/lib/Target/MSIL/TargetInfo/MSILTargetInfo.cpp b/lib/Target/MSIL/TargetInfo/MSILTargetInfo.cpp index 79e9c20743..e50d607dcc 100644 --- a/lib/Target/MSIL/TargetInfo/MSILTargetInfo.cpp +++ b/lib/Target/MSIL/TargetInfo/MSILTargetInfo.cpp @@ -7,6 +7,7 @@ // //===----------------------------------------------------------------------===// +#include "MSILWriter.h" #include "llvm/Module.h" #include "llvm/Target/TargetRegistry.h" using namespace llvm; diff --git a/lib/Target/X86/TargetInfo/X86TargetInfo.cpp b/lib/Target/X86/TargetInfo/X86TargetInfo.cpp index a31f412a93..a130e4e482 100644 --- a/lib/Target/X86/TargetInfo/X86TargetInfo.cpp +++ b/lib/Target/X86/TargetInfo/X86TargetInfo.cpp @@ -7,6 +7,7 @@ // //===----------------------------------------------------------------------===// +#include "X86.h" #include "llvm/Module.h" #include "llvm/Target/TargetRegistry.h" using namespace llvm; |